CourseDetails
โข Introduction to Supply Chain Management: Fundamentals of supply chain management, supply chain drivers, and the role of customer satisfaction in supply chain management.
โข Customer Relationship Management (CRM): Understanding CRM, its importance, and how it relates to supply chain management.
โข Demand Management: Techniques for forecasting and managing demand, including collaboration with customers and other supply chain partners.
โข Supplier Relationship Management: Building and managing relationships with suppliers to ensure a reliable supply of goods and services.
โข Inventory Management: Principles and best practices for managing inventory, including the use of just-in-time (JIT) and other demand-driven inventory strategies.
โข Logistics and Transportation Management: Designing and managing efficient logistics and transportation systems to meet customer needs and minimize costs.
โข Supply Chain Technology: Overview of technology solutions for supply chain management, including en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, supply chain visibility platforms, and blockchain.
โข Sustainability in Supply Chain Management: Understanding the role of sustainability in supply chain management and strategies for reducing environmental impact and improving social responsibility.
โข Supply Chain Risk Management: Ident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ks in the supply chain, including those related to disruptions, supply chain finance, and cybersecurity.
